Is being able to target areas worth the extra trouble of building pole mount
In side imaging if the transducer is turned with the trollingmotor the image will be distorted until it runs straight again
Ok so if I go thru the trouble of building a pole mount, when I turn pole will I run into the same problem.
i was really hoping to get some pros and cons here among u experienced guys. I will be using to spider rig, vertices jig . Cast. Any help is appreciated
While turning the TM does indeed smear the SI image ... it is very feasible to stop the forward travel and back up over an interesting target that may have smeared in the SI image ...(SI works in boat travel reverse also - just remember the SI image plotting doesn’t change from top to bottom) ...
Then after passing by that interesting target in reverse - stop rearward travel and continue forward travel trying a 3rd time to get a discernible SI image ...
Try SI on the TM - if it becomes too aggravating - then explore pole mount options ...
